AU art exhibit opens in West Pelzer’s GRAND Gallery
Four Fine Art Majors from Anderson University were in West Pelzer Tuesday to talk about their art following the town council meeting. Selected artists from Anderson University included Cari Golden of North Augusta, majoring in  Painting and Drawing; Brookelyn Taylor Harrison of Greenville, majoring in Graphic Design and Painting and Drawing; Grace Poulton of Clover,  majoing in Painting and Drawing; Rachel Tabor of Charlotte, NC, majoring in Communications and Art. Katherine Gosnell of New Concord, OH, majoring in Painting and Drawing was not able to attend, however her art is on display with the others. The students are studying under Peter Kaniaris, Professor of Art.
Approximately 40 people were in attendance. The students answered questions and talked about the art displayed in the town’s Municipal Center.
“The Grand Gallery’s mission is recognizing emerging talent in our region,” said gallery director, Andy Gambrell, who visited the studios of fine art majors at Anderson University.  After critiquing the work of many wonderful young artists, he curated a selection of paintings by five exceptional students.  “This exhibition features a selection of some of the most promising emerging art produced in Upstate South Carolina,” Gambrell said. ““I was happy to see that we had a good turn out.  I counted 38 people. As we continue, I’m sure it will grow organically.  It just makes me
happy to see so many people in our community so genuinely engaged with
the art and the artists.”
A reception followed the council meeting.
Anderson University’s art will be on view from through July 26th by appointment during regular business hours (Please visit www.westpelzer.com or contact the West Pelzer Municipal Center at 864.947.6297 for regular business hours)
